For many players, this is the most frustrating part of playing online. It feels like a stalling tactic, but the reality is usually a matter of payment mechanics. A withdrawal isn't a single action where the casino simply hands over cash.

Instead, moving money from a gaming account to your personal bank account involves a sequence of distinct steps. If any of those steps catch a snag, the payout slows down.

To understand why a withdrawal takes as long as it does, we need to take the process apart.

The Three Legs of Every Casino Payout

When you request a payout, the transaction must travel through a specific pipeline. Total withdrawal time is never just the speed of your bank.

It's the combined total of operator approval, an optional pending window, and the final payment rail settlement.

If a site advertises instant payouts, they're usually referring only to the final leg of this journey. The first two legs are entirely controlled by the operator and their internal policies.

Leg 1: Operator Approval (What the Casino is Actually Doing)

The moment you request a withdrawal, the casino must approve it. This is the first leg of the journey.

During this stage, the finance team or an automated system reviews your account. They check that your deposits have fully cleared and that you haven't breached any terms of service.

They also verify that you're withdrawing to a payment method registered in your own name. This step exists to prevent fraud and money laundering.

Depending on the site, operator approval can take anywhere from a few minutes to several business days.

Leg 2: the Pending / Reverse-withdrawal Window

Once approved, your funds might not move immediately. Many casinos place the requested funds into a pending state.

This is known as a reverse withdrawal or pending-reversal period. During this window, the casino allows you to cancel the withdrawal and return the funds to your playable balance.

This pending window is a common cause of a payout appearing slow, and it's entirely under your control.

A casino that offers no reverse withdrawal, or a zero pending period, pays out faster in practice because it skips this artificial delay.

Leg 3: Rail Settlement, Rail by Rail

When the casino finally releases the funds, they enter the payment network. This is the rail settlement stage.

Payment-rail settlement is a separate step from operator approval. Different payment methods use different rails, and they behave very differently.

E-wallets

Digital wallets are generally the quickest leg for a payout.

Because the transaction occurs entirely between the casino's wallet and your wallet, there's no traditional bank clearing step involved.

Once the operator releases the funds, they typically appear in an e-wallet almost immediately.

Push-to-card via Visa Direct and Mastercard Send

Modern card payouts often use a system called an Original Credit Transaction (OCT).

These are push-to-card rails, branded as Visa Direct or Mastercard Send. They push the funds directly to your linked debit card.

This rail settles significantly faster than a standard card refund, which relies on older banking infrastructure.

UK Bank Transfer Over Faster Payments

If you withdraw directly to a bank account, the speed depends on the network the casino uses.

UK bank transfers sent over the Faster Payments network settle far quicker than those using legacy BACS transfers.

However, bank rails are subject to weekend and bank-holiday gaps. A payout approved on a Friday evening can sit until the next working day if the banks are closed.

Crypto and Confirmation Counts

Cryptocurrency payouts are popular on sites licensed outside the UKGC system, but they aren't instant by definition.

A crypto payout is complete only after the required number of network confirmations.

Crucially, that confirmation count is set by the casino, not by the blockchain. A casino requiring more confirmations pays out more slowly on the exact same network.

Why the Same Casino is 'Instant' for One Player and 'Three Days' for Another

You might read a review praising a site for lightning-fast payouts, only to experience a multi-day wait yourself.

This usually comes down to account history and risk flags. A player who has been with a site for years, makes regular deposits, and withdraws small amounts will likely pass through automated approval instantly.

A new player making their first withdrawal, or someone requesting a particularly large sum, will almost certainly trigger a manual review.

Automated systems wave familiar patterns through, while unfamiliar patterns require human eyes.

Verification: KYC, and Separately, Source-of-funds

Identity checks are the biggest hurdle for new players.

KYC (Know Your Customer) is standard identity verification. Completing your KYC checks before your first deposit removes the largest single delay from your first withdrawal.

Most published withdrawal times assume an already-verified account and are measured from approval, not from the moment you click withdraw.

Source of Funds (SOF) checks are entirely separate and are the single most common cause of a genuinely delayed payout.

These are strict anti-money-laundering obligations, not an operator stalling tactic. An SOF request typically asks for evidence of where your deposited money came from, such as a bank statement or payslip.

Until an SOF check is satisfied, the payout doesn't move, regardless of the casino's advertised withdrawal speed.

Withdrawal Limits and How They Interact with a Large Win

Even if a casino approves your payout instantly and uses the fastest payment rail, you might still face delays if you win big.

Most operators enforce withdrawal limits, capping how much you can take out per day, per week, or per month.

These limits dictate how fast a large win can actually leave the account, independent of processing speed.

A large balance released in capped instalments takes far longer to reach you than the advertised per-transaction time.

Currency Conversion on an Offshore Operator

If you play at an offshore-licensed casino, you introduce another layer to the payout process: currency conversion.

An offshore casino frequently settles its accounts in EUR or USD. If you're a GBP player, the funds must be converted before they reach your UK bank account.

You can therefore lose a percentage of the payout to the exchange rate spread, applied by the casino, the payment rail, or your own bank. A headline claiming "no fees" generally doesn't cover this FX spread.

Playing offshore also shifts your legal protections. UKGC-licensed operators must offer an approved alternative dispute resolution (ADR) route for complaints.

Operators licensed outside the UK aren't in that system, meaning the UK dispute route is unavailable. For example, Curacao licensing recently changed under the LOK reform, meaning the Curacao Gaming Authority now issues licences directly rather than using older sub-licences.

While this improves oversight, any dispute route still depends entirely on the specific offshore licence the operator holds.

FAQ

Why is My Withdrawal Still Pending?

Many casinos hold a requested withdrawal in a pending or reverse-withdrawal state for a set period. During this time, you can cancel the request and return the funds to your balance. This is a deliberate policy by the operator and is a common cause of perceived delays.

Do Weekends Affect Withdrawal Times?

Yes, if the withdrawal relies on traditional banking networks. Bank rails don't clear on non-business days, so a payout approved on a Friday evening can sit until the next working day. E-wallet and crypto rails are generally not subject to these weekend gaps.

What's a Source of Funds Check?

A source of funds check is an anti-money-laundering requirement where the casino asks for evidence of where your deposited money originated. It's the most common cause of a genuinely delayed payout. The withdrawal will remain frozen until you provide satisfactory documentation, such as a payslip or bank statement.

Do I Pay Tax on Casino Withdrawals in the UK?

Gambling winnings aren't taxed as income for players in the UK. When you withdraw your balance, the entire amount is yours to keep. The required gambling duties are levied directly on the operators, not on player winnings.

Can I Use GAMSTOP for Offshore Casinos?

GAMSTOP is the UK national online self-exclusion scheme and is a strict condition of a UK Gambling Commission licence. It therefore binds only UKGC-licensed operators. Sites licensed elsewhere aren't connected to the GAMSTOP database, which is the legal basis for sites operating outside of it.
